About Larimore, ND
Larimore is a small town located in North Dakota with a population of 1,262 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$78,846 per year, which is 5% above the national median of $75,149. The median age of 49.2 years is notably older the US median age of 38.9 years, suggesting a more established community with a higher proportion of long-term residents.
Housing Market Overview
The housing market in Larimore features a median home value of $180,200, which is 26% below the national median of $244,900. This positions Larimore in a moderately priced market relative to the rest of the country. Median monthly rent is $677, 42% below the national average of $1,163/month. Of the 601 total housing units, 80% are owner-occupied (420 units) and 20% are renter-occupied (108 units). The high homeownership rate suggests a stable, established residential community.
Economy & Employment
The local economy in Larimore shows an unemployment rate of 1.8%, which is lower than the national rate of 3.7%, indicating a relatively strong job market. The poverty rate stands at 6.2%, below the national average of 12.4%, reflecting generally favorable economic conditions. Workers in Larimore have an average one-way commute time of 26.7 minutes.
